Holy Stone is well known within the beginner drone category, and the latest model marks a new direction and a significant leap in performance and image quality. The Holy Stone HS900 Sirius is a sub-250g model that was released in May 2024 and comfortably competes within the mid-range of the sub-250g drone category. This is a huge upgrade over Holy Stone’s previous sub-250g model — the HS360S — and will undoubtedly gain attention from Holy Stone fans and beginner drone pilots in general.

Advertisements

In terms of flight performance, features and image quality, it’s safe to say that the HS900 is one of the best beginner drones currently available. With this in mind, and considering the reasonable cost of the drone, it could potentially slip into the best drones category. It’s certainly not going to compete with the likes of the DJI Mini 4 Pro which is a much more advanced drone, but it remains a compelling option for beginners and intermediate pilots looking for a small and lightweight UAV.
